XPONANCE, INC. - SUNRUN INC ownership

SUNRUN INC's ticker is RUN and the CUSIP is 86771W105. A total of 447 filers reported holding SUNRUN INC in Q3 2022. The put-call ratio across all filers is 0.94 and the average weighting 0.2%.

Quarter-by-quarter ownership
XPONANCE, INC. ownership history of SUNRUN INC
ValueSharesWeighting
Q3 2023$378,596
-18.5%
30,143
+15.8%
0.01%
-16.7%
Q2 2023$464,771
-17.7%
26,023
-7.2%
0.01%
-25.0%
Q1 2023$564,764
-16.5%
28,028
-0.5%
0.01%
-27.3%
Q4 2022$676,379
-1.5%
28,159
+13.1%
0.01%
-15.4%
Q3 2022$687,000
+19.1%
24,899
+0.9%
0.01%
+8.3%
Q2 2022$577,000
-17.0%
24,689
+8.0%
0.01%0.0%
Q1 2022$695,000
-11.6%
22,870
-0.1%
0.01%0.0%
Q4 2021$786,000
-23.1%
22,903
-1.4%
0.01%
-36.8%
Q3 2021$1,022,000
-8.7%
23,224
+15.9%
0.02%
-9.5%
Q2 2021$1,119,000
+1.5%
20,046
+10.1%
0.02%
-8.7%
Q1 2021$1,102,000
-22.7%
18,214
-11.3%
0.02%
-25.8%
Q4 2020$1,425,000
+10.8%
20,539
+23.1%
0.03%
-3.1%
Q3 2020$1,286,00016,6810.03%
Other shareholders
SUNRUN INC shareholders Q3 2022
NameSharesValueWeighting ↓
ARDSLEY ADVISORY PARTNERS LP 925,000$9,343,0003.66%
Ecofin Advisors Ltd 462,941$4,675,704,0003.19%
Arosa Capital Management LP 2,078,218$20,990,0002.54%
StepStone Group LP 32,487$328,0001.90%
TIGER GLOBAL MANAGEMENT LLC 29,773,257$300,710,0001.81%
MIROVA 392,408$3,963,0001.50%
Axiom Investment Management LLC 40,500$409,0000.72%
Caption Management, LLC 1,243,600$12,557,0000.71%
Caption Management, LLC 987,700$9,975,0000.56%
M.D. Sass, LLC 135,881$1,372,0000.50%
View complete list of SUNRUN INC shareholders